Subject: Periodica solver 3.2 shipped

New folks: Periodica is our school timetable solver. This release fixes double-booked lab rooms and cuts solve time ~20%. Constraints config moved to the scheduler repo; old YAML paths are gone. Smoke tests pass on staging. Roll forward only, no hotfix branch. The build token for this release follows below.

build token for tajeg-bajep: htk14_409ba9df6b8acb

## Transporting the gallery labels

Quick one for the run list: the printed labels for the new Emberline Gallery at the Corwick Museum go out Tuesday. They're flat-packed in two rigid folders — keep them horizontal, no stacking under crates, please. Labels were proofed twice, so replacements would be painful. Driver should note the confidential hand-over instruction recorded just below this paragraph.

dispatch memo: the sorius tamius courier leaves the praeth ledger at gate 4873 under passcode 928014

## TKT-4471: Signature check failing on thumbnail queue artifacts

The Mothlight thumbnail generation queue rejects the 5.2 worker image — signature verification fails at pull time on every Dunmere node. Cause: the release was signed with the retired January key after rotation. Blocking tonight's deploy. Fix: re-sign the image and the queue config bundle, then re-push. For the re-sign, use the current deploy key, which follows.

release key, kawip-hafop: bky3_mxv